Enlistment now online
IN AN effort to make the registration process more efficient and economical, the Office of the University Registrar (OUR), in tandem with the Information Communication and Training Center, and the CAS Department of Computer Science, has introduced the On-Line Enlistment System (OLES), which allows students to enlist subjects through the Internet.
Dr. Wilma C. Natividad, university registrar and admissions director, says the OLES is in consonance with the 10-point agenda of University President Miriam E. Pascua, which is \"to improve facilities, technologies, and systems to be of better service to our students.\"
\"The OLES will be of great benefit, especially to students who live from afar as they no longer have to come to the campus personally to enlist,\" explains Dr. Natividad.
Lhing-ai Estabillo, a second year Civil Engineering student, is one of those who are happy with the introduction of OLES. Coming from Sanchez Mira, Cagayan, Estabillo is glad that she will now be able to spend more time with her family during semestral breaks. During the enrolment for the first semester, she cut short her summer vacation, travelled to Batac to enroll, then went home again to Cagayan until she had to return to Batac after a week for the opening of classes.
Reached by News for the Week via mobile phone, Estabillo says the OLES is a very good development especially in these times of financial crisis. She is currently helping her parents tend their farm, and will not return to Batac until Nov. 3 to pay her dues.
As of press time, Oct. 27, 3:00 p.m., 45 students have already enlisted online, half of them from the Laoag campuses.
OLES, which opened 8:00 a.m. of Oct. 26 and will close at 5:00 p.m. of Oct. 28, is intended for those who were regular students during the First Semester, AY 2009-2010. The student who intends to use the OLES should have secured an On-Line Enlistment Key (OLEK) released Oct. 19-23 by the OUR. The OLEK can be used only once by the student assigned to it.
The student prints the Temporary On-Line Form 5 to be signed by the advising officer or the Scholarship Committee and uses this to claim the Official Form 5 from the Accounting Office on Nov. 3-4, the schedule for the payment of fees.
Those who are under scholarship may also enlist online. However, evaluation by the Scholarship Committee in charge and re-assessment must be conducted prior to payment.
The student can only be considered officially enrolled after payment of fees and issuance of validated class cards.
On Oct. 22 at the FEM Hall Conference Room, ICTC personnel trained college secretaries and OUR staff on the use of OLES, which was developed by Computer Programmer Arman A. Barruga and computer science instructors Wilben R. Pagtaconan and Vincent B. Fortela, with the supervision of ICTC Director Reynold P. Villacillo.
